WebYou can greet someone with “good morning” in French. It’s bon matin. As you may have guessed, given that bonjour means “good day” and bon matin means “good morning”, that bon means “good”. Many students use très bon (very good), but bon in French is really just a basic adjective. It means "good" and can seem a bit weak, just like "very good" or "great" would be in English. Using a synonym, instead, will make your French sound much more eloquent.

Web30 aug. 2009 · I'm wondering how to say "I hope you will have a good time (at the festival) " in French. I have read the other threads about "have a good time", but I'm not sure how to express it in the future tense and with the "I hope" part. I want to say this to another woman, in less formal tone (to a friend).

WebIn France the usual phrase for "have a good time" is bien s'amuser. J'espère que tu vas bien t'amuser. Variations can be found according to context. In your example I would …

We have a nice weekend in the spacious 3 room apartment. pork chop recipes for slow cookerWeb14 feb. 2024 · The French word for "time," as in, "What time is it?" is l'heure, not le temps. The latter means "time" as in "I spent a lot of time there."
